
TypingMind
OpenAI 互換のどんなモデルでも使える、高機能な自分のキー持ち込み型チャット UI。
TypingMind とは
TypingMind は、自分のキーを持ち込んで使う高機能な AI モデル用チャット画面です。ブラウザ上で動作し、キーとチャット履歴をローカルに保存します。TokenMix を指すカスタムモデルを追加すれば、自分のキーで Claude、GPT、DeepSeek などと会話できます。一つの洗練された画面で多くのモデルを使い分けたい人に向いています。
始める前に
- typingmind.com で TypingMind を開きます。ブラウザ上で動作し、アプリとしてインストールすることもできます。
- tokenmix.ai で登録し、コンソールを開いて API Keys に進み、sk-tm- で始まるキーを作成します。
TokenMix を接続する
ここで見落としやすい点が二つあります。Endpoint(エンドポイント)は /chat/completions で終わる完全な URL でなければならないこと、そしてキーは専用のキー欄ではなくカスタムヘッダーに入れること、です。
- Settings(設定)に進み、Models(モデル)を開いて、Add Custom Model(カスタムモデルを追加)をクリックします。
- Name(名前):任意のラベル、例えば TokenMix。
- Endpoint(エンドポイント):https://api.tokenmix.ai/v1/chat/completions と入力します。/v1 だけではなく、完全なパスです。
- Model ID(モデル ID):TokenMix のモデル id、例えば claude-sonnet-4.6 を入力します。
- Add Custom Headers(カスタムヘッダーを追加)を展開します。一つ目の欄に Authorization と入力します。二つ目の欄に Bearer という語を入力し、続けて半角スペース、その後に自分の sk-tm- キーを入れます。
- Test(テスト)をクリックします。エンドポイントが正常に動いていると表示されたら、Add Model(モデルを追加)をクリックします。
動作を確認する
新しいチャットを始め、モデル一覧から TokenMix のモデルを選び、「hello」など短いメッセージを送ります。返信があれば接続できています。利用額は TokenMix コンソールで確認できます。
よくある質問
テストが失敗する、または返信がない:Endpoint は完全な https://api.tokenmix.ai/v1/chat/completions でなければならず、キーは Authorization という名前のヘッダーに、値を Bearer に続けて自分のキーとして入れる必要があります。ただの /v1 のエンドポイントではここでは動きません。
さらにモデルを追加する:使いたいモデル id ごとに Add Custom Model を繰り返します。すべて同じエンドポイントとヘッダーを使います。
どのモデルを選ぶか:どのテキストモデルでも使えます。Claude Sonnet 4.6、GPT-5.4、DeepSeek V4 Pro が手始めにおすすめです。